What is the IELTS Test?
The IELTS test is jointly managed by the British Council, IDP: IELTS Australia, and Cambridge Assessment English. It is designed to evaluate the English language skills of non-native speakers and is accepted by over 10,000 organizations worldwide, consisting of universities, employers, and migration authorities. There are 2 primary types of IELTS tests:
IELTS Academic: Suitable for individuals who wish to study at a college level or for expert registration.IELTS General Training: Appropriate for those who wish to migrate to an English-speaking nation or get work experience or training programs.
Both variations of the test cover the very same four abilities-- listening, reading, composing, and speaking-- but the content and format vary a little to cater to various purposes.
Test Format
The IELTS test is divided into 4 areas:
Listening: 40 minutes, including four tape-recorded texts with 40 questions.Checking out: 60 minutes, with three passages and 40 questions. The texts are more academic in nature for the IELTS Academic test, while the IELTS General Training test consists of texts from books, magazines, and papers.Writing: 60 minutes, with two tasks. Job 1 of the IELTS Academic test involves describing a chart, table, chart, or diagram, while Task 1 of the IELTS General Training test involves writing a letter. Task 2 for both versions requires composing an essay.Speaking: 11-14 minutes, carried out as an in person interview with an examiner. Q: What is the distinction between IELTS Academic and IELTS General Training?
A: The IELTS Academic test is created for individuals who desire to study at a greater education level or for professional registration. It consists of academic texts and tasks. The IELTS General Training test is ideal for those who desire to move to an English-speaking country or make an application for work experience or training programs. It consists of texts and jobs that are more useful and everyday in nature.
Q: How long are the outcomes legitimate?
A: IELTS outcomes are generally valid for two years. Nevertheless, some organizations and organizations may have various credibility durations, so it's essential to examine their specific requirements.
Q: Can I retake the IELTS test?
A: Yes, you can retake the IELTS test as lots of times as you require. Nevertheless, you need to wait a minimum of 60 days between test attempts.

Q: How are the scores reported?
A: IELTS ratings are reported on a scale from 0 to 9. Each band corresponds to a level of English efficiency. The total band score is the average of the 4 private ratings, rounded to the nearby half or whole band.
